**Ticket: Missed Pick-Up — Signed Contracts, Inter-Office**

Thursday run from the Bexhall office to Orrin Square did not happen. The envelope with the signed Tarwick contracts is still in the mail room safe. Re-book for tomorrow, first slot. Coordinator: brief the driver personally. Release the envelope only once the driver states the agreed phrase.

dispatch memo: the sorius tamius courier leaves the praeth ledger at gate 4873 under passcode 928014

Context: Ardenfell line margins slipped three points over two quarters. Drivers: input steel costs, aggressive discounting at the Westmoor branch, and a stale price book. Proposal: uplift list prices four percent, tighten discount authority to regional level, sunset the two lowest-margin SKUs. Risk: volume loss at Halverton accounts, estimated under two percent. Decision requested at Thursday's review. Modelling assumptions are in the appendix pack. The commercial reasoning leadership wants kept close is noted directly below.

board note of tajop-yajof: The finance team signed off on a budget of $77.6 million for Project Pramir.

The quarterly stock-count ledger for Q3 has been closed out and bound as usual. It covers all three storerooms plus the overflow cage, with variances reconciled and countersigned by the floor supervisor. The ledger travels in the locked document pouch, as it contains pre-audit figures not yet released. Receiving should log it in on arrival and store it in the records room, not the general shelf. Do not photocopy any pages before the audit team reviews it. The hand-over instruction for the courier follows.

drop instructions, hahip-badug: the quenox ralath courier leaves the kaseth fraiel rusiel tameth belys istdor ralion giliel ledger at gate 7830 under passcode 165413

RUNBOOK 7.3 — Payslips, Marrow Creek Yard

Marrow Creek has no printer, so payslips are printed at the Delton hub each fortnight and sent out sealed. Shift lead checks the envelope count against the roster before release. Transport is handled by Fenwick Runners on the Thursday loop. At hand-over, the shift lead must relay the following instruction to the courier:

drop instructions, yafof-kajeg: the zorvan ralath courier leaves the rusath pelox julael ledger at gate 3126 under passcode 490256